Why Architects Should Consider Dekton

In the world of architecture and design, material selection is critical to achieving both aesthetic excellence and functional durability. While traditional materials have long been staples in the industry, Cosentino’s Dekton is emerging as a game-changer. This ultra-compact surface material offers a unique combination of beauty, performance, and sustainability, making it an ideal choice for countertops and cladding; here’s why architects should consider Dekton.



1. Unmatched Durability


Dekton is engineered to withstand the toughest conditions, making it perfect for high-traffic areas and demanding applications.


  • Scratch and Stain Resistance: Unlike natural stone, which can be prone to scratches and staining, Dekton’s non-porous surface resists both, ensuring it looks pristine for years.

  • Heat Resistance: Dekton can endure extreme temperatures, making it ideal for kitchen countertops where hot pots and pans are frequently placed.

  • UV Resistance: For exterior cladding, Dekton’s resistance to UV radiation prevents fading, even in direct sunlight.


Traditional materials like marble or granite often require sealants and regular maintenance to maintain their appearance, but Dekton’s inherent durability eliminates the need for such upkeep.



2. Versatility in Design


Dekton offers unparalleled design flexibility, allowing architects to push creative boundaries.


  • Wide Range of Aesthetics: With collections that mimic natural stone, concrete, wood, and even metallic finishes, Dekton can adapt to any design style, from minimalist to industrial.

  • Large Format Slabs: Dekton slabs are available in larger sizes than many traditional materials, reducing the need for seams and creating a seamless, cohesive look.

  • Indoor and Outdoor Use: Whether it’s a sleek kitchen countertop or a striking exterior facade, Dekton performs equally well in both environments.


This versatility allows architects to specify a single material for multiple applications, streamlining the design process and ensuring consistency across projects.



3. Sustainability

In an era where sustainability is a top priority, Dekton stands out as an eco-friendly choice.


  • 100% Natural Materials: Dekton is made from raw materials like glass, porcelain, and quartz, all of which are abundant and natural.

  • Low Environmental Impact: The production process uses advanced sintering technology, which consumes less water and energy compared to traditional material manufacturing.

  • Long Lifespan: Dekton’s durability means it won’t need to be replaced as frequently as other materials, reducing waste over time.


For architects committed to sustainable design, Dekton offers a way to balance aesthetics with environmental responsibility.



4. Low Maintenance


One of the biggest advantages of Dekton is its ease of maintenance.


  • Non-Porous Surface: Unlike natural stone, Dekton doesn’t require sealing to prevent stains or bacterial growth.

  • Easy to Clean: A simple wipe with mild soap and water is all it takes to keep Dekton surfaces looking like new.

  • Resistant to Wear and Tear: Dekton’s hardness ensures it won’t chip, crack, or fade over time, even in high-traffic areas.


This low-maintenance quality is a major selling point for clients who want beautiful surfaces without the hassle of constant upkeep.



5. Superior Performance for Counters and Cladding


Dekton’s unique properties make it particularly well-suited for two key applications: countertops and cladding.


  • Countertops:

    • Heat resistance makes it ideal for kitchens.

    • Scratch resistance ensures it can handle daily wear and tear.

    • Aesthetic options allow for customisation to match any design vision.

  • Cladding:

    • UV resistance ensures the material won’t fade over time.

    • Weather resistance makes it perfect for exterior facades.

    • Lightweight nature simplifies installation compared to traditional stone cladding.



6. Cost-Effectiveness Over Time


While Dekton may have a higher upfront cost compared to some traditional materials, its long-term benefits make it a cost-effective choice.


  • Reduced Maintenance Costs: No need for sealants, special cleaners, or frequent repairs.

  • Longevity: Dekton’s durability ensures it will last for decades, reducing the need for replacement.

  • Installation Efficiency: Larger slabs and easier handling can reduce labor costs during installation.
